WebNov 22, 2024 · The ozone layer, Earth’s sunscreen, absorbs about 98 percent of this devastating UV light. The ozone layer is getting thinner. Chemicals called chlorofluorocarbons (CFCs) are a reason we have a thinning ozone layer. A CFC is a molecule that contains the elements carbon, chlorine, and fluorine.

WebDec 1, 2024 · There are three chemical layers; the crust, the mantle and core and five recognised physical layers; the lithosphere, asthenosphere, mesosphere, outer core and inner core. Chemically, the Earth is divided into three layers. What are the 5 structural layers of the earth?
